Traditional vs. interactive experiences

from class:

Archaeology and Museums

Definition

Traditional experiences in education typically involve a one-way transfer of knowledge from an instructor to students, often characterized by lectures, textbooks, and static displays in museums. In contrast, interactive experiences encourage active participation, allowing learners to engage with the content through hands-on activities, technology, or social interaction, creating a more dynamic and immersive learning environment.

5 Must Know Facts For Your Next Test

  1. Traditional experiences often rely on passive forms of learning, where the audience absorbs information without actively participating.
  2. Interactive experiences can significantly enhance retention of information by involving learners in activities that require critical thinking and collaboration.
  3. Technology plays a crucial role in interactive experiences, with tools like virtual reality and mobile apps making learning more accessible and engaging.
  4. Museums that incorporate interactive elements often see higher visitor satisfaction and a greater likelihood of repeat visits compared to those relying solely on traditional displays.
  5. Balancing traditional and interactive experiences can create a comprehensive educational program that caters to diverse learning styles.
